What’s open and closed Easter Sunday 2026 in Toronto

What’s open and closed on Easter Sunday in Toronto for 2026 is essential information you need to know if you’re planning on running errands or heading out this weekend.

The majority of the city’s businesses and services will be taking a much-deserved day off; however, if you’re in a pinch for some last-minute groceries or things to do, there are a few exceptions to take note of.

Here’s what’s open and closed in Toronto on Sunday, April 5.

General
 
Closed
  • Banks
  • Government offices
  • Toronto Public Libraries
  • Mail delivery
  • City of Toronto community recreation centres
  • Toronto City Hall
